/**
* Creates a new object with the same values as the given object, but with keys generated
* by running each own enumerable property of the object through the iteratee function.
*
* @template T - The type of the object.
* @template K - The type of the new keys generated by the iteratee function.
*
* @param {T} object - The object to iterate over.
* @param {(value: T[keyof T], key: keyof T, object: T) => K} getNewKey - The function invoked per own enumerable property.
* @returns {Record<K, T[keyof T]>} - Returns the new mapped object.
*
* @example
* // Example usage:
* const obj = { a: 1, b: 2 };
* const result = mapKeys(obj, (value, key) => key + value);
* console.log(result); // { a1: 1, b2: 2 }
*/
declare function mapKeys<T extends Record<PropertyKey, any>, K extends PropertyKey>(object: T, getNewKey: (value: T[keyof T], key: keyof T, object: T) => K): Record<K, T[keyof T]>;
export { mapKeys };
